Ford sold their farm tractor division to Fiat 7 or 8 years ago.As part of the sales agrrement, Fiat sold the tractors under theFord name for 5 years and gradually changed the name, first to Ford-NewHolland and then to New Holland. Fiat has recently purchased Case-IHand another name change is coming. ....

I recently bought a Ford 1500 4wd with the loader and am very happy with it. What kind of work are you doing with it? I can tell you that I work mine in a hilly woodlot with unimproved roads and have only had it out of 4wd maybe twice.Whenever I start to think that maybe 2wd might work in a particular situation I am almost always wrong. Unimproved, loose gravel roads, going uphill even without a load have all required 4wd. I have done quite a bit of work with this tractor including cutting a road across a slope, I know I would not have been able to do it with the 2wd version. If you are mowing or using the tractor mostly on fairly level terrain the 2wd should work. One thing, the PTO is dependent and clutches with the transmission, this will affect how you work with your impliments, if you are going to mow you will need an overriding PTO adapter to allow the blade to freewheel past stopped or idling PTO shaft.Oaktree has a picture of my tractor posted at his site:http://www.springfieldbiz.com/oaktree/fordtractor.htmGood LuckKim ....
